Holmium Oxide Powder Introduction
Holmium (III) oxide, also known as Holmia, is a light yellow powder that is one of the most paramagnetic substances known. Holmium Oxide has specialized uses in ceramics, glass, phosphors, and metal halide lamps, and dopant to the garnet laser. Holmium can absorb fission-bred neutrons. It is also used in nuclear reactors to keep the atomic chain reaction from running out of control. Holmium Oxide is one of the colorants used for cubic zirconia and glass, providing yellow or red coloring. It is one of the colors used for cubic zirconia and glass, providing yellow or red coloring. It is also used in Yttrium-Aluminum-Garnet (YAG) and Yttrium-La-Fluoride (YLF) solid-state lasers found in microwave equipment (which are found in a variety of medical and dental settings).
Holmium Oxide Powder Applications
Holmium oxide can be used to manufacture new light source dysprosium holmium lamp, as an additive of yttrium iron holmium yttrium aluminum garnet, as well as preparation of metal holmium, glass colorant, special catalyst, luminescent material, and laser material. Holmium oxide can also be used in glass, ceramics, the electronic industry and so on.
